Foreword System Sec 1 3.4 Aux Mode Pages The Aux mode provides pages for System Setup, XM Information (if installed), and system Status. 3.4.1 System Settings G500 system settings are managed from the Aux Mode System Setup Page. The following settings can be changed: • Display Brightness (Mode and Level) • Airspeeds (Glide, VR, VX, and VY) • PFD Options (Wind Vector) • Dual Unit Synchronization (CDI and Baro) • Date/Time (Date, Time, Time Format, and Time Offset) • MFD Display Units (Distance/Speed and Altitude/Vertical Speed) • System Display Units (Navigation Angle Reference, Pressure Units, and Temperature Units) PFD Sec 2 MFD Sec 3 Features Avoidance Hazard Sec 4 Additional Sec 5 & Alerts Annun. Sec 6 Symbols Sec 7 Appendix A Glossary Sec 8 Index Appendix B Figure 3-63 Aux Mode System Setup Page The default values set by the installer during installation are restored by using the Page Menu options. The "Restore Unit Defaults" selection restores all default settings. Pressing the DFLT UNIT soft key will also restore the Default Unit settings. The "Restore Airspeed Defaults" selection restores only the Airspeed Reference default settings. 3-42 Garmin G500 Pilot's Guide 190-01102-02 Rev. B
